I would also recommend Liebert (Emerson) online UPS product and i have been using the same for quite some time now. We have frequent and abrupt power failures apart from the variation in voltage which is extremely high (voltage varying from 150V to 275 V sometimes).

So far this UPS has been one of the best upgrade i have had in recent times saving lot of pain by giving desired equipment safety and allowing uninterupting music/movies sessions. The model i use is Liebert GXT-MT + 3 kVA online UPS system.

Please ensure that the fan noise (check the fan dB level across the makes/models while you chose the UPS) is taken care of while loacting the UPS unit. It is best avoided in a AV rack. Hope this helps.

for the cost of a branded offline/lineinteractive ups(like the sua series from apc) you can probably get a local online ups which is a much better solution for protecting the hifi

lineinteractive is not a good idea if you have frequent voltage fluctuations( or generator with unstable frequency), my sua 1000i relays failed twice due to this and now i use a local online ups. sua 1000i replacement unit now being kept idle

yes you cannot keep it on the avrack due to fan noise
